May 22, 2025, marked another Bitcoin Pizza Day. It began with a simple trade back in 2010. A Florida programmer offered 10,000 bitcoins for two large pizzas. Those pizzas cost about $41 then. Now, those same coins are worth over $1.1 billion. That shift highlights how much has changed in just 15 years.

First Real Bitcoin Purchase

According to BitcoinTalk forum records, on May 22, 2010, Laszlo Hanyecz posted a request to swap 10,000 BTC for two pizzas. A 19-year-old user known as “jercos” agreed. He bought two pies from Papa John’s for roughly $25 and had them sent to Hanyecz’s door….
